Remplacer les espace par des tirets dans une textbox

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Meloman

XLDnaute Occasionnel
Bonjour je voulais s'avoir si dans une textbox quand ont fais un espace avec la barre espace à la place du vide ont pouvais y introduire une tiret "-"

pouvez vous m'eclairer à ce sujet merci d'avance
 
Re : Remplacer les espace par des tirets dans une textbox

Bonjour,

essaye ceci, dans le module de l'usf ou de la feuille concernée :
Code:
Option Explicit
Private Sub TextBox1_KeyPress(ByVal KeyAscii As MSForms.ReturnInteger)
If KeyAscii = 32 Then KeyAscii = 45
End Sub

bon après midi
@+
 
Re : Remplacer les espace par des tirets dans une textbox

Bonjour tout le monde 🙂

Comme ceci peut-être...
Code:
Private Sub TextBox1_Change()
    
    TextBox1.Value = Replace(TextBox1, " ", "-")
    
End Sub
Bon appetit à tous !

Edit : Bjr Pierrot 😉
 
Re : Remplacer les espace par des tirets dans une textbox

Bonjour
Salut Pierrot93
Salut Hulk

Le code ci dessous réalise cette opération

Code:
Private Sub TextBox1_KeyPress(ByVal KeyAscii As MSForms.ReturnInteger)
If KeyAscii = 32 Then KeyAscii = 45
End Sub

A tester

JP
 
Re : Remplacer les espace par des tirets dans une textbox

Bonjour.
Ça doit pouvoir se faire avec votre objet dans une procédure KeyPress
Cordialement

Bonjour JP14, et tous les autres... Mon ombre est trop rapide ce matin !
 
Dernière édition:
Re : Remplacer les espace par des tirets dans une textbox

Bonjour Hulk Pierrot93 dranreb et JP14

merci à tous pour votre contribution je les est tous essayer et semplerais t'il les deux possibilité fonctionne parfaitement.

dans un soucis de compréhensibilité j'ai opter pour la solution de Hulk qui est plus lisible pour moi mais je vous remercie sincérement pour votre rapidité et vos compétence.

PS: j'ai un poste similaire car je pensais que ma premiere question sur le meme sujet n'était pas passer toute mes escuses
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Retour